What is a website builder?
A website builder allows anyone to create a website without coding experience. It offers an intuitive drag-and-drop interface, pre-designed templates, and other design customizations for a seamless website building experience. With the user-friendly platform taking care of the technical aspects, your focus can be dedicated to creating captivating content and aesthetically pleasing designs without any concerns.
Of course, website builders have a variety of features depending on what your provider offers. But, generally, features such as responsive layouts, eCommerce functionalities, and online marketplace selling comes bundled in. With its intuitive nature, these builders enable anyone, regardless of their technical background, to establish a strong online presence.

Types of website builders
Different website builders offer various features and user interfaces that cater to different needs. Knowing their differences can help you find the right one for your website.
Drag-and-drop and What you see is what you get (WYSIWYG)
Drag-and-drop and WYSIWYG website builders define modern-day website creation. They work together to provide website building experience that doesn’t require coding. With their intuitive tools, you can choose pre-designed elements, place them where you want, and immediately see how your site will appear. This real-time visual editing approach made website development accessible to everyone.
Popular platforms like Network Solutions, Wix, Weebly, Hostinger, GoDaddy, and BigCommerce implement this user-friendly approach.
Content management and visual builders
Content management systems like WordPress and Drupal blend visual builders with content management features, enabling you to develop and maintain dynamic websites without coding expertise. They provide intuitive design interfaces alongside easy-to-use backend systems for managing your digital content. You can add, modify, and organize various content types including blog entries, articles, and product catalogs with remarkable ease.
Specialized eCommerce store builders
Modern website builders combine artificial intelligence with eCommerce tools to simplify online store creation. Platforms like Squarespace, Webflow, and Dorik use AI to analyze your preferences and automatically generate optimized store layouts, reducing manual design work. They integrate selling features including shopping carts, inventory management, payment processing, and secure checkout systems—all without requiring coding expertise. Some even come with built-in search engine optimization (SEO) and marketing capabilities to boost your store’s online visibility and performance. You can quickly launch and grow your online store.

How to choose a website builder
Most companies offer free trials or limited plans, which means you can check or test features before you commit.
Consider the following when choosing a website builder:
- Purpose. Knowing your site’s purpose is key to tapping the full potential of your business since it gives an idea of the features that you need. eCommerce sites need robust security features to protect customer data, while portfolio sites need clean designs to showcase work. If you don’t have a clear purpose, you may select a builder that doesn’t align with your business goals.
- Required features. Identify your needs upfront and take note of audience demographics, content requirements, and functionality. Ignoring them may harm your online marketing efforts since having a website builder with limited features may force you to use workarounds and third-party tools. Increasing costs and reducing efficiency.
- Pricing. When comparing platforms, look beyond the monthly subscription cost and consider transaction fees, feature upgrades, renewal costs, and add-ons. Examine the billing structure carefully. For example, many offer annual plans with discounts but require an overall bigger upfront investment. While there are free website builders (e.g., Google Sites) that are generally usable, you may face some limitations on features like storage, loading times, and mobile optimization. That’s fine for simple websites, portfolios, or landing pages, but for business sites, paid ones are better.
- Ease of use. A user-friendly website builder makes creating a website a breeze and can help you save time and effort, especially if you lack technical knowledge. Some even offer expert design support and AI tools that deliver a seamless experience. Allowing you to focus on content, website structure, and SEO.
- Customization options. A website builder with more customization options enables you to control visuals and features. Therefore, you can reach your target audience, build your brand, and accomplish business goals with better efficiency. You can also update your site as your requirements change.

Include website security and backups
Website builders offer a limited number of backups. If you reach the maximum limit, you have to delete the previous backup to make space for the new one.
Aside from that, your website security is also a top priority. Website builder plans usually include an SSL certificate to secure sensitive data such as IDs, passwords, and credit card information.
Update and maintain your website regularly
Since this is a do-it-yourself, you’ll be responsible for the website update and maintenance. This can improve your search rankings since search engines favor active sites. They help searchers with the most relevant results; it’s up to you to ensure you’re on top of search results. Website builders simplify this, but if you need help, you can always contact support.
